Bio:
Sean Connery Katswell is the father of TUFF's number one agent, Kitty Katswell, and the agent that put TUFF on the map, making it a household name. But, before he became a legend in TUFF's history books, Sean was actually a young little book worm who was the grandson of former Chicago PI, Dick Katswell. He's always had a fascination with the world of law and order after hearing so many stories from his grandpa about his glory days as the hero of Chicago. By the time he graduated from high school, he decided to enroll at TUFF Academy in hopes of becoming a great hero like his grandpa. But, he discovered that being a crime-fighter isn't as easy as it seems, and life isn't all lollipops and rainbows.
But, it didn't stop him from following his dreams, and after working hard in his studies of law enforcement, Sean graduated from TUFF Academy with High Honors, and was stationed at TUFF's main US headquarters in Petropolis, California under the mansion of Ethan Retriever, CEO of Retriever Industries. During that time, Sean took in his success as a secret agent, always going to parties and becoming the life of the party. And, during one of his missions, he crossed paths with a Russian spy named Katiana Felinovitch, and eventually married her after the Soviet Union crumbled in the late 70s. They then moved back to Catsville to start a family, and Sean became a proud father to three sons, a daughter, and eventually two twin daughters who would be known as Kitty and Kathy Katswell.
However, things took a turn for the worse two days after the twins were born, when one of Sean's TUFF teammates Verminious Snaptrap decided to double-cross TUFF, and lead a young General Guar to the old TUFF HQ underneath Retriever Manor. Upon entering the HQ, Guar and his Heckhounds started trashing the place, causing the TUFF agents to flee. But, Sean didn't back down, and decided to fight Guar one on one. After slashing Guar in the face, Guar pinned Sean down to the floor, took out a dagger, and stabbed him in the chest, killing him. After Guar fled, King DeSousa and the Chief were able to find his body, and gave him a proper burial. Sean was praised as a hero in Petropolis, even though the criminals in the city hated his guts.
Kitty never really knew her father at all until a time-travel incident landed her in the 80s, and she took on the role of the Feline Phantasm. She actually crossed paths with him when he and his team trying to halt a bank robbery commited by a mole criminal known as Ze Mole, and found them tied up by King's coils. After she interfered, knowing that interferance with past events could have distrastrous consequences, and helped to defeat Ze Mole, Sean thanked her, and invited her over to his place for a dinner with his wife and kids. But, once he was called back to work for extra hours, the Phantasm was waiting for him, and revealed herself to be his daughter from the distant future who was stranded in 1988 with no way of getting back. He didn't believe it at first, but after seeing that Kitty and his daughter shared similar features, he accepted it, and promised to get Kitty back to her proper time one way or another. After Guar killed Sean, and Kitty witnessed the whole thing, Sean was able to share one last moment with his daughter, and told her that he's proud of what she's accomplished, and now it's her turn to carry on the Katswell name. So, Kitty did just that, and with help from Team Katswell, she's able to keep her father's spirit alive in the 21st century.
Personality & Traits:
Sean Connery Katswell is pratically the essentially badass secret agent that's basically the face of TUFF itself back in the day. He's suave, sosphiscated, and quite a charmer with the opposite sex. But, underneath that nice guy persona lies a man who wants to do what's right, and puts the citizens of both Petropolis and Catsville before himself. He's also quite a thinker when it comes to stopping bad guys, which carried onto his daughter in the present day.
During his career, Sean has been teamed up with King DeSousa, Stephen Seagull, Isaac Clawson, and Verminious Snaptrap, and has become very close friends with them (until Snaptrap betrayed him, that is). While he wanted to dump Kathy because he knew that she was a bad seed, he reconsidered when his wife told him not to, which led to him to favor Kitty as she favored Kathy. But, when Kitty was trapped in the 80s, Sean tried to bond with her more, and she ended up learning more about her father than she ever did before.
While he claims to be the best, and he is, Sean does have one flaw that he regrets having. Even though he tries his best, when he screws up a mission, he's always hard on himself for his failures, which is another trait that Kitty inherited from him. He lets his emotions get the better of him, and he often lashes out at his teammates for it, even if he didn't mean it. But, he's lived a good life as a TUFF agent, and his daughter and her teammates carry on his legacy as heroes of Petropolis.
